Billy Bob Thornton Offers Weak Excuse for Jerkiness
Remember when Billy Bob Thornton was so rude on the Canadian radio show Q, his band had to flee the country? Now it's explaining time, so the actor showed up on Jimmy Kimmel Live, looking considerably more alert than his Canadian appearance, to offer up some pretty weak excuses for his behavior.
First, he pulled the old "the fact that that was news was astounding to me" trick. Well, yeah, when there's video of actors being unpleasant weirdos, it's going to be entertainment news. That's just the way it goes, duh.
Then he says, "I do that all the time," which would have been sufficient had that meant "I'm an a-hole all the time." But no, it meant that he blames Q host Jian Ghomeshi for being "some guy who lied to me in my face" because he referenced Billy Bob's acting career in the introduction to the Boxmasters.
If you can make it through another viewing of the video in question, there was no conniving on the part of the radio host. Jian even says he made no such promise to not to mention Billy Bob's acting, asked legitimate questions about the band and, if anything, was way too nice.
Naturally Jimmy Kimmel agreed and said what the radio host did was rude. And then Billy Bob pretends to be just a nice actor man with fun, jokey stories because he was on real TV.
